CVE-2025-62797: CSRF in FluxCP account endpoints allows account takeover / state-changing actions

Published Oct 29, 2025
·
Updated

FluxCP is a web-based Control Panel for rAthena servers written in PHP. A critical Cross-Site Request Forgery (CSRF) vulnerability exists in the FluxCP-based website template used by multiple rAthena/Ragnarok servers. State-changing POST endpoints accept browser-initiated requests that are authorized solely by the session cookie without per-request anti-CSRF tokens or robust Origin/Referer validation. An attacker who can lure a logged-in user to an attacker-controlled page can cause that user to perform sensitive actions without their intent. This vulnerability is fixed with commit e3f130c.

Frequently Asked Questions

1

What is the severity of CVE-2025-62797?

CVE-2025-62797 is classified as a critical vulnerability due to its potential for Cross-Site Request Forgery attacks.

2

How do I fix CVE-2025-62797?

To fix CVE-2025-62797, it is recommended to apply security patches provided by the FluxCP developers and enhance CSRF protection measures.

3

Which software is affected by CVE-2025-62797?

CVE-2025-62797 affects the FluxCP web-based Control Panel utilized by multiple rAthena/Ragnarok servers.

4

What types of attacks can CVE-2025-62797 enable?

CVE-2025-62797 can enable Cross-Site Request Forgery attacks that may allow unauthorized actions performed on behalf of a user.
